While incarcerated, reading is often the best use of time. Please note that books and magazines, puzzles, and word searches ordered for inmates must come directly from the publisher. This policy ensures that the items are new, untampered, and comply with the facility's regulations. Prisons and jails enforce this rule to prevent the introduction of contraband or prohibited materials. By restricting orders to publishers, the facility can better maintain security and control over the content entering the institution. Any books or magazines not received directly from the publisher will be rejected and not delivered to the inmate. Lunenburg Correctional Center, situated on 205 acres near Victoria, VA, is a level 2 security state prison housing approximately 1,200 male inmates of various custody levels. Serving as both a correctional facility and a reception and classification center, Lunenburg processes inmates from local jails into the state system, with about 150 offenders housed in each of its six buildings.
In addition to its primary function as a housing facility, Lunenburg CC provides inmates with basic medical, dental, and mental health services. It actively participates in the Virginia Correctional Enterprise program, offering employment opportunities in upholstery and seating operations for inmates. Furthermore, the center operates a program that pairs inmates with dogs from a local shelter, allowing offenders to train and prepare these dogs for adoption.
Like other institutions within the Virginia state prison system, Lunenburg offers a comprehensive range of programs and services aimed at promoting positive growth and reducing recidivism among its inmate population. These programs are tailored to meet the specific needs of inmates at different custody levels, with a focus on promoting positive prison adjustment for those with longer sentences or behavioral issues, and on reducing recidivism for those nearing release.
Core programs at Lunenburg include inmate work activities, substance abuse treatment, mental health services, and life skills programming. Additionally, the facility offers intensive substance abuse treatment through Therapeutic Community (TC) programs, which have been recognized nationally for their effectiveness in addressing substance abuse and criminal behavior.
